(Leard) Isabelle Eleanor Anderson

Passed away at 93 in Campbell River on Sunday, February 8, 2009. She was predeceased by husbands Forest Leard and Kenneth Anderson, brother Roy, sister Dorothy, mother Jane, father Howard, survived by sons John (Barbara) Campbell River, Fred (Myrna) Princeton, stepson Judd (Claudia) White Rock, Kenneth (Jennifer) Whitecourt, Alberta, stepdaughter Donna, Langley and sister in law Ena Lewis, Kelowna, grandchildren Donald, Stewart, Martin, David and several stepgrandchildren, great grandchildren, nieces and nephews. isabelle over a span of many years was active whit the White Rock United Church, The White Rock and Peace Arch Hospital Ladies Auxiliary and the P.E.O. She taught classical piano for many years out of her home in White Rock, BC and was loved and respected by her many students. Isabelle was a real lady, a firm believer in a close family. She loved music and reading. She was fond of travelling by motorhome to the desert, she enjoyed cruising and an evening glass of wine. Isabelle was never happier than when she was surrounded by family. She was a wonderful mother, aunt, grandmother and “grandma great”.
